Why Rutabaga Can Cause Digestive Discomfort

For some people, rutabaga can indeed be a gassy vegetable. The primary reason lies within its unique nutritional composition. As a member of the cruciferous family, which includes broccoli, cabbage, and cauliflower, rutabaga contains compounds that can challenge the digestive system, especially for those with sensitive guts. The two main culprits are a specific type of sugar and its high fiber content.

The Role of Raffinose

Rutabaga contains a complex sugar called raffinose. Unlike simpler sugars that are easily broken down in the small intestine, humans lack the enzyme (alpha-galactosidase) needed to digest raffinose. This indigestible sugar passes through to the large intestine where it is fermented by gut bacteria. The fermentation process produces gases such as methane, hydrogen, and carbon dioxide, leading to the familiar symptoms of bloating, gas, and stomach discomfort. This is the same reason why beans and other legumes can cause flatulence.

The Impact of Fiber

In addition to raffinose, rutabaga is an excellent source of dietary fiber. While fiber is crucial for digestive health, promoting regular bowel movements and feeding beneficial gut bacteria, a sudden increase in fiber intake can cause temporary gas and bloating. The gut's microbial community needs time to adapt to a higher fiber load. For someone transitioning to a diet with more fiber-rich vegetables, including rutabaga, this can manifest as increased gassiness until the digestive system adjusts.

How to Reduce Gas from Rutabaga

Fortunately, you don't have to give up rutabaga to avoid digestive issues. Several strategies can help minimize its gas-producing effects, allowing you to enjoy its nutritional benefits without discomfort.

Preparation Methods for Better Digestion

  • Cook it thoroughly: Raw rutabaga is more likely to cause gas. Cooking methods like boiling, steaming, and roasting help to break down the raffinose and other complex carbohydrates, making them easier for your body to digest.
  • Soak before cooking: Soaking chopped rutabaga in water before cooking can help further reduce the raffinose content.
  • Introduce gradually: If you are new to eating rutabaga or have a sensitive stomach, start with small portions and gradually increase your intake over time. This gives your gut flora a chance to adapt.

Additional Tips for Mitigating Gas

  • Utilize digestive aids: Over-the-counter products like Beano, which contain the enzyme alpha-galactosidase, can help break down raffinose before it reaches the large intestine.
  • Pair with digestive spices: Incorporating spices known for their carminative properties, such as fennel, ginger, and cumin, into your rutabaga dishes can help soothe the digestive tract.

Rutabaga's Nutritional Value: Beyond the Bloat

Despite its potential for gassiness, rutabaga is a highly beneficial addition to a healthy diet. It is packed with essential nutrients and health-promoting compounds. When prepared correctly, it offers a wealth of advantages.

  • Rich in Fiber: A single medium rutabaga provides a significant amount of dietary fiber, supporting gut health, promoting satiety, and aiding in weight management.
  • Excellent Source of Vitamin C: Rutabaga is loaded with vitamin C, an antioxidant that helps neutralize free radicals, supports the immune system, and promotes collagen synthesis for healthy skin.
  • High in Potassium: The high potassium content in rutabaga is vital for regulating blood pressure and supporting proper nerve and muscle function.
  • Contains Antioxidants: Rutabaga provides antioxidants like vitamins C and E, as well as glucosinolates, which have been studied for their potential anti-inflammatory and cancer-fighting properties.
  • A Healthy Low-Calorie Option: With its low-calorie, high-fiber profile, rutabaga is a filling and nutritious alternative to higher-carb vegetables like potatoes.

Conclusion: A Balanced Perspective

So, is rutabaga a gassy vegetable? The answer is yes, for some people and under certain circumstances. The presence of raffinose and high fiber can lead to bloating and gas. However, for most individuals, these effects can be easily managed and mitigated through proper preparation and mindful consumption. By cooking rutabaga thoroughly, starting with smaller portions, and allowing your digestive system to adapt, you can enjoy this root vegetable's numerous health benefits without the uncomfortable side effects. For those with sensitive digestive issues like IBS, it is always wise to consult a healthcare provider or a registered dietitian before making significant dietary changes.
